Thanks Leon. I'm curious what your guitar I/O settings are in the AX8? You are usually -10 or higher. If I go above -19 or -18 I get the red clip light. All other settings are dialed to taste but pretty close to the block default. I believe my guitar I/O settings are correct for my pickups, I mostly play Music Man guitars.
@LeonTodd7 жыл бұрын
Jason Haverfield I set the input pad to 6db for single coils and 12 for humbuckers on the I/O menu.

Do you think you need a lot of tweaking to get a good tone out of ax8?
@LeonTodd6 жыл бұрын
You don't have to tweak the advanced parameters to pull a great sound. A working knowledge of how recorded guitar sounds work (cabinet/speaker/mic choice and high/low cut in the cab block) is essential if you want to get sounds that work through a FRFR system though.
